		<description><![CDATA[The reason that the undercrossing under 237 isn&#039;t officially open, I was told, is that the SJ police are opposed, saying that it is dangerous, since you cannot see into it (because of the curve) and it does not offer an escape route if a user encounters someone meaning harm.]]></description>
